1.
(in a negotiation) To trade or make concessions for something that has already been agreed upon.
美国We won't buy the same horse twice just to finalize this deal.
词源
Perhaps alluding to the practice whereby a seller tricks a former owner into repurchasing a previously sold horse, often under disadvantageous terms.
